Historia
For all of neuroscience's advances, we've made little progress on its biggest question: How do simple cells in the brain create intelligence? Jeff Hawkins and his team discovered that the brain uses map-like structures to build a model of the world - not just one model, but hundreds of thousands of models of everything we know. This discovery allows Hawkins to answer important questions about how we perceive the world, why we have a sense of self, and the origin of high-level thought.

Historia
Plenty of experts argue that anyone who wants to develop a skill, play an instrument, or lead their field should start early, focus intensely, and rack up as many hours of deliberate practice as possible. But a closer look at research on the world’s top performers shows that early specialization is the exception, not the rule. David Epstein examined the world’s most successful athletes, artists, musicians, inventors, forecasters and scientists. He discovered that in most fields—especially those that are complex and unpredictable—generalists, not specialists, are primed to excel.

El camino hacia el éxito tiene múltiples puntos de entrada
Revisado: 09-24-23
Un libro bien narrado y con ejemplos convincentes para apoyar la tesis central: en un mundo lleno de sobre especialización hay una necesidad creciente de poder hacer conexiones y nutrirse de otros campos. los generalistas son estos puentes naturales entre los campos de conocimientos. Una educación amplia inicial y un abanico grande de intereses contrarresta los efectos negativos de saber muchísimo de muy poco.
